Heartwarming romance between K-9 search and rescue officer, Cal Palmer, and trauma surgeon, Jessica Hansen. The two meet after Cal is injured during a search and rescue mission in the aftermath of an earthquake. Jessica is the doctor who treats Cal. There is also a sweet young girl who is orphaned from the earthquake who Cal and Jessica try to help. Cal is also trying to reconnect with his estranged young daughter, and Jessica is finding it hard to move on since she blames herself for the death of one of her patients from when she was a pediatric surgeon. The story is set in San Diego. The rescue mission at the beginning was very exciting. I loved Cal’s canine partner, Scout. The dog was so adorable and lovable, but also very heroic, and pretty much stole the story away. A very enjoyable read. ( ) When the Right One Comes Along immediately raises your pulse with the opening scene of an earthquake. First response officer Calen ("Cal") Palmer and his search and rescue K-9 partner, Scout, have just recovered 5 yr. old Kayla from earthquake wreckage, narrowly escaping with their lives. Palmer is wounded and trauma surgeon Jessica Hansen is mending his badly gashed leg. But why, Jessica wonders, is this man who is fortunate to be alive so irascible, and why does his bad attitude appear to be directed towards her? Cal and Jessica couldn't be more right for each other, but both are scarred from life-altering incidents in their past that prevent them from exposing themselves totally to one another, and this creates misunderstandings that cause a rift in their developing relationship. But there is so much more to this romance novel, including a child who could use a loving home and the clever German Shepherd, Scout, that will capture your heart. There are action scenes and a glimpse into the lives of police dogs and their trainer/partners that I found particularly interesting and informative; and there was a carefully and beautifully crafted ending that brought all of the straggling pieces together into a neatly packaged HEA ending. Brought together by disaster. Kept together by love. In the aftermath of a deadly earthquake, it's chaos for trauma surgeon Jessica Hansen. Among the many victims, one patient stands out--San Diego Police K-9 search and rescue officer Cal Palmer. Cal vows to help Kayla, a child orphaned by the disaster. But he needs Jessica's help. Will their shared concern for Kayla and for his canine partner, Scout, allow them to put aside their personal torments and discover the difference love can make? No library descriptions found. |
